The Company’s foreign operations primarily consist of wholesale operations in the Far East and retail operations in Canada,
China and Guam. The Far East operations include the manufacture of footwear at facilities owned by the Company and
rst-cost transactions, where footwear is sold at foreign ports to customers who then import the footwear into the United
States and other countries.
A summary of the Company’s net sales and long-lived assets by geographic area were as follows:
($ thousands) 2011 2010 2009
Net Sales
United States .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. $ 2,259,907 $ 2,179,658 $ 1,978,656
Far East .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 215,263 217,346 190,750
Canada .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 107,654 107,087 72,562
Total net sales. .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. $ 2,582,824 $ 2,504,091 $ 2,241,968
Long-Lived Assets
United States .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. $ 396,412 $ 331,092 $ 321,494
Far East .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 10,632 3,749 4,159
Canada .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 5,223 4,888 6,007
Latin America, Europe and other .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 71 33 241
Total long-lived assets .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. $ 412,338 $ 339,762 $ 331,901
Long-lived assets consisted primarily of property and equipment, goodwill and intangible assets, prepaid pension costs and
other noncurrent assets.
9. PROPERTY AND EQUIPMENT
Property and equipment consisted of the following:
($ thousands) January 28, 2012 January 29, 2011
Land and buildings .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. $ 42,049 $ 42,180
Leasehold improvements .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 170,824 167,377
Technology equipment. .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 47,371 46,004
Machinery and equipment .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 64,085 52,799
Furniture and fi xtures .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 107,320 105,890
Construction in progress. .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 5,034 8,853
Property and equipment. .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 436,683 423,103
Allowances for depreciation. .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. (305,212) (287,471)
Property and equipment, net .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. $ 131,471 $ 135,632
Useful lives of property and equipment are as follows:
Buildings. .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 15-30 years
Leasehold improvements .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 5-20 years
Technology equipment. .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 3-10 years
Machinery and equipment .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 8-20 years
Furniture and fi xtures .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. . 3-10 years
Selling and administrative expenses include charges for impairment, primarily for leasehold improvements and fi xtures in
the Company’s retail stores, of $1.9 million, $2.8 million and $3.9 million in 2011, 2010 and 2009, respectively. Fair value was
based on estimated future cash fl ows to be generated by retail stores, discounted at a market rate of interest.
